
How do you write the algebraic expression 8 less than a number x?

Hint: In this question, we need to write an algebraic expression for 8 less than a number x. For this a number is supposed as x. According to the statement, we need to decrease the number by x, so we will subtract 8 from x and try to write it in the form of algebra. Less than refers to subtraction.
Complete step by step answer:
Here we are given a statement as 8 less than a number x. We need to write it as an algebraic expression. This means we need to make the mathematical form of the statement using the variable x.
Here the variable x represents a number, less than represents subtraction.
We know that if we want a number such that 8 less than 12 then we write it mathematically as 12-8 = 4 to get number 4.
Similarly, here we need an expression where the number is x i.e. we want a number such that 8 is less than x.
Thus we will have the expression as x-8.
If we put any value of x, we can get a number which represents this expression. This means, if we put the value of x as 12 we get 8 less than 12 as 12-8 = 4.
Note:
Students should note that, for less than we use subtraction and for more than we use addition. A variable can also be considered as a number when we want to form an expression. Students can make the mistake of writing the expression as 8-x rather than x-8. Note that, 8 is less than x and not x is less than 8.
